Core Security Architecture: The Foundation of Trust
The bedrock of Nebannpet's security is its approach to storing user funds. The platform utilizes a cold storage, or offline storage, system for the vast majority of its digital assets. Industry experts often cite the 95-5 rule as a best practice, where only a small percentage of funds needed for daily operational liquidity are kept in hot wallets (connected to the internet), while the rest are secured in cold storage. Nebannpet appears to adhere to this principle stringently. Cold storage is geographically distributed across multiple secure, undisclosed locations, protecting assets from single points of failure, such as a data center breach or natural disaster. Access to these vaults requires multi-signature (multi-sig) authentication, meaning that no single individual can initiate a transaction. Instead, a pre-defined number of authorized personnel must approve any movement of funds, drastically reducing the risk of internal theft or coercion.
For the hot wallets that facilitate immediate withdrawals and trading, Nebannpet implements robust security measures. These include:
- Transaction Whitelisting: Users can configure their accounts to only allow withdrawals to pre-approved, whitelisted cryptocurrency addresses. This simple feature is one of the most effective defenses against phishing attacks and unauthorized access, as even if a hacker compromises an account, they cannot send funds to an unknown wallet.
- Automated Risk Monitoring: The platform employs real-time, AI-driven monitoring systems that analyze transaction patterns for anomalies. For example, a sudden, large withdrawal request from a user who typically makes small, frequent trades would trigger an automatic security alert and potentially delay the transaction for manual review.

Data Protection and Encryption: Shielding User Information
Security isn't just about protecting Bitcoin; it's about safeguarding the entire user identity. Nebannpet employs bank-level encryption to protect data both in transit and at rest. All data transmitted between a user's browser or app and Nebannpet's servers is secured with Transport Layer Security (TLS) 1.3 encryption, the current industry standard that prevents eavesdropping and man-in-the-middle attacks. Personally Identifiable Information (PII) like names, addresses, and government ID numbers is encrypted using Advanced Encryption Standard (AES-256) before being stored in databases. This means that even in the highly unlikely event of a database breach, the stolen data would be unintelligible without the encryption keys, which are stored separately under strict access controls.
Furthermore, the platform is designed with privacy in mind. It follows data minimization principles, only collecting information necessary for regulatory compliance (Know Your Customer - KYC and Anti-Money Laundering - AML checks) and core platform functionality. A clear and transparent privacy policy outlines exactly how user data is used, and the platform does not engage in selling user data to third parties.

User-Controlled Security Features: Your Role in Protection
The most advanced security infrastructure can be undermined by poor user practices. Nebannpet empowers its users with a suite of tools to take control of their own account security. The most critical of these is Two-Factor Authentication (2FA). While many platforms offer 2FA, Nebannpet strongly enforces it, making it mandatory for withdrawals and sensitive account changes. Users are encouraged to use an authenticator app like Google Authenticator or Authy instead of less secure SMS-based 2FA, which is vulnerable to SIM-swapping attacks.
Other essential user-facing security features include:
- Detailed Login History: Users can review a log of all recent account access attempts, including timestamps, IP addresses, and device types. Any unrecognized activity can be flagged immediately.
- Session Management: Users can view and manually log out of active sessions on other devices, a crucial tool if they forget to log out on a public or shared computer.
- Withdrawal Confirmation Emails: Every withdrawal request triggers an email confirmation. The transaction cannot be completed until the user clicks the link in the email, adding another barrier against unauthorized fund movement.
